**Quarterly Planning Note — Torval Instruments**

For the incoming director. Revised commission scheme takes effect next quarter: flat 4% base, accelerator above target, clawback on cancellations within 60 days. Regional leads briefed; payroll systems updated. Expect pushback from the Keldby team. Rationale and the linked growth targets are set out in the confidential note below.

board note of kawip-yajof: The renewal with Zorixox Group closes at $10 million a year, 15 percent below the last contract. Project Druix slips by a full year because of the tooling delay.

We've noticed that the staging deployment of Tidewell's sweeper has drifted from the committed manifest: the scan interval and the grace window were changed manually during last month's incident and never reverted. Because the sweeper deletes resources it believes are orphaned, drift here is genuinely dangerous; an overly aggressive grace window can remove live volumes. Before reconciling, confirm the values below match the repository. The currently deployed configuration is as follows.

config for fafog-bahof:
ULAWYN_HOST=ulawyn.tolvaqsys.internal
ULAWYN_PORT=5000

## Key Ceremony Checklist — Item 4: Thumbnail Queue Signing Key

Rotate the signing key for Pixloft's thumbnail generation queue. Drain the queue, confirm zero in-flight jobs, then generate the new key on the air-gapped laptop in the Marwood room. Two witnesses initial the log. Re-enable workers only after a test render passes. Before sealing the envelope, record the recovery passphrase directly beneath this line.

recovery phrase for fahof-fawip: casael-fenael-wenix

**First-Day Checklist — Studio Orientation**

Facilities desk: walk the new starter to the Copperline training-video studio on Level 2 before lunch. Show them the booking screen, the red recording lamp, and where headsets are stored. Confirm they know not to enter while the lamp is lit. Once the tour is done, issue them the studio door code below.

turnstile pass: bdg-QU-7